diff options
Diffstat (limited to 'ChangeLog')
-rw-r--r-- | ChangeLog | 8 |
1 files changed, 7 insertions, 1 deletions
@@ -1,4 +1,10 @@ -Tue Apr 30 12:30:18 2013 Nobuyoshi Nakada <nobu@ruby-lang.org> +Tue Apr 30 12:31:40 2013 Nobuyoshi Nakada <nobu@ruby-lang.org> + + * proc.c (mproc, mlambda): use frozen core methods instead of plain + global methods, so that methods cannot be overridden. + [ruby-core:54687] [Bug #8345] + + * vm.c (Init_VM): define proc and lambda on the frozen core object. * include/ruby/intern.h (rb_block_lambda): add declaration instead of deprecated rb_f_lambda. |